All Bodies Dance Project
All Bodies Dance Project is a Vancouver-based, inclusive dance company that celebrates diversity and community through innovative, accessible dance practices. Founded on the unceded lands of the Sḵwx̱wĂş7mesh, SÉ™lĚ“ĂlwÉ™taĘ”/Selilwitulh, and XĘ·məθkĘ·É™y̓əm nations, the organization aims to create opportunities for people of all abilities, genders, sizes, and backgrounds to practice, research, and create dance. By blurring the boundaries between community-engaged and professional practice, ABDP values the lived experience of movers and approaches accessibility tools and practices from Disability Justice as sources of generative artistic possibility. This inclusive approach seeks to dismantle assumptions and biases around contemporary dance, expanding the possibilities of who dances and what dance can be.
